SBSTA 16 and SBI 16

The sixteenth meeting of the 'Subsidiary Body for Scientific and Technological Advice' and the sixteenth meeting of the 'subsidiary body for implementation' of the UNFCCC takes place on June 5 -14, Hotel Maritim, Bonn, Germany to continue work on the detail of the Marrakech Accords agreed in November 2001 at COP7.
